GPS
However, coming to the mower, this model is dependent on GPS tracker technology. It uses this tech to map your lawn into its system and mow accordingly.
GPS also helps to track the mower’s movement and guide it towards uncovered areas. And there are that boundary guide wires that combine with GPS tracking to ensure the mower trims the needy areas of your lawn efficiently.
Coverage & Battery
This unit has a working area capacity of 0.8 acres or 34000 sqft. Most homeowners will find that to be more than enough. And this mower can handle steep slopes with an incline of 45%, which shows how much power it has underneath.
It runs on a Lithium-ion battery that typically takes about 65 minutes to charge fully. And it’s quite silent when it’s in operation, with the sound level Measured at 57 dB(A). You can set the mower to mow your lawn at night, and it won’t be disturbing anyone.
Smart Features
This Automower 430X is quite intelligent too. It can detect when it needs to recharge and docks itself into the charging station on its own.
The intuitive menu on the large, user-friendly display of the mower shows you a lot of data and gives you plenty of options that you can tweak. It tells you the hours and days the mower will maintain your lawn. It also allows personal settings for when you’d like the machine to mow.
Another highlighting feature of this robotic mower is that it has a waterproof design. Rain can not come into its way of cutting grass.
And the next design excellence of this mower is the buffer space in the front part of the unit that lessens shock damage to the unit’s internal working. These smart design features together to increase the lifespan of the Automower 430X robotic mower.

Preliminary Set Up Works
However, as you have to with every quality robot mower, you have got some preliminary work to do – that is, you need to set up wire boundaries that determine the limits for the mower, and this can be a bit tricky.
If you put the boundaries right at the edges of the lawn, you may push the robot to get stuck on a fence or corner – so you should leave a little space that you can hand trim later.
However, this little annoyance is not the issue with only this mower. Rather it’s a common thing for every quality robotic lawnmower.
Battery & Run Time
The mower gets its power from a single 28-volt lithium-ion battery. It has a runtime of 45-60 minutes and quickly recharges itself within 45 minutes again. It returns to the base station by itself when it senses the low battery and gets ready to get back to work for another hour within 45 minutes.
AIA
A fantastic feature of the Landroid packs is the “AIA” (artificial intelligence algorithm). This cool technology makes the mower cut different areas of the lawn at random so that it can avoid pattern “cut-in.”
It also detects the height of the grass of different sections to automatically adjust the cutting height accordingly (within 1.6 to 4 inches), and also this tech drives the mower to base quickly when it starts raining. (though the Landroid does an excellent job on wet grass too)
This mower has a cutting deck of 9.5 inches in width, and it can handle 20 degrees (or 36%) slopes. It weighs 19 pounds, which makes it easily portable.
Safety & Security
It has several security features that I like. It needs a PIN that is required every time you start operation, so there’s no accidental start, or no kid can start it either.
You can safely move the easily-changeable cutting blades to different height positions, as well. And it’s quite straightforward to set up as well once the boundary lines have been taken care of.
However, this mower isn’t set up for zone cutting. It’ll try to churn right over anything that comes into its way – be that a piece of plastic or tree roots. You need to prepare the lawn carefully before you set it to cut.

Things to Consider When Choosing Lawn Mower For Steep Hills
Mowing on hills is not easy to crack the nut; therefore, it requires a special kind of lawnmowers. The fact is that there are so many lawnmowers in the market, but all of them are not built to handle the steep hills.
For example, for an aged and physically week person, buying a push reel mower is not a good idea. It will need additional physical effort to run the mower on an uphill climb. Also, you should not go with front-wheel drive mowers as they are susceptible to toppling over.
However, we have accumulated the factors here for you to consider while you are going to buy the best lawn mower for hills.
Lawn Conditions
First thing, you need to consider the lawn condition where you will mow on. Check and note the slope angle and look for the mowers that can withstand this slope angle — a walk-behind powered mower with very low.
All lawn mower models cannot handle the slopes, especially which are more than 15 degrees.
A walk-behind powered mower with a very low center-of-gravity (CoG) is perfect for managing the slopes that are more than 15 degrees.
Keep an eye on trees and plants and their paths in between so that you can select the mower accordingly.
Rear Wheel Drive
When it comes to finding the right lawnmower for uneven terrain or slope, one of the first things you need to know about three main options of wheel drive method, which are rear, front, and all-wheel drive lawnmowers.
Rear-wheel drive is the best option among the three, as it provides better traction on hills, which is vital in case you lose control when mowing. Also, the traction makes it easier to mow a straight line resulting in a more precise cut on hills.
An additional fact is that bagging becomes easier as most of the weight is on the rear wheels.
With the front-wheel-drive lawnmowers, the result will be worst on hilly terrain. Also, there is a high risk of toppling over that can lead you to a big injury. So, don’t consider the front-wheel-drive lawn mower for the hills.
All-wheel drive mowers provide power to both the front and rear. As it comes with all the wheels are on the ground, it can distribute the force evenly on all four wheels. As a result, it gets excellent traction on both hilly and flat terrain, which makes mowing simpler. However, the price can an issue as this type of model tends to be costlier than the other two types.
Center of Gravity
In case of riding mowers, with rear-mounted engines are more suitable for uneven and hilly terrain as it provides low centers of gravity (CoG).
Mowers with front-mounted engines tend to have higher CoG that makes the mower unstable on a slope.
Size, quality, and Adjustability of the Deck
Cutting deck size plays an important role to determine how easily it can maneuver in a hilly area. The dimension between 42 and 54 inches would be ideal for mowing an open and large yard, while for a narrow path, a small size deck is perfect.
For narrow hills and slopes, something shorter is more suitable as it offers you better control and maneuverability.
However, the standard calculation is that a large deck can cover a large area in less time while small decks take more time.
Ease of Operation
When you are going to deal with the hills, it is essential to select that model that you can operate efficiently.
We noticed that a lot of buyers expressed their disappointment due to a complex operating system.
Therefore, before making a buying decision, you need to read reviews and learn more about how easy to start and the maneuverability. On top of that, look out for the model that has the easy features of assembly and parking and the cruise control that makes it convenient to operate the mower.
Also, be sure that the model should come straight to use even if you are a beginner.
Weight
Weight is something that you should take into consideration while buying a mower for the hills. A large walk behind mower is not a good idea as it could be very tiresome work to move up and down on the hilly terrain.
You should probably go with a lightweight lawn mower for more effortless mobility on steep hills, but the fact is that most of the lightweight doesn’t have much power to mow in steep hills efficiently. Therefore, it is important to ensure the right balance between weight and power to maximize performance.
